Yes, it's legal to have a speedometer that's calibrated in kilometers in the US. There's no law that
says you're even required to have a speedometer in the vehicle. The law only limits the speed at
which you're allowed to move the vehicle on the public thoroughfare. How you choose to monitor
and regulate your speed is entirely up to you.

My thought would be that your vehicle is originally from a country that uses kilometers. The Speedometer face plate may have been swapped out but the odometer wasn't converted. One mile equals 1.6 kilometers, hence the difference you're recognizing.
To change the speedometer of a Mazda RX-8 from miles to kilometers, start by turning on the ignition without starting the engine. Then, press and hold the trip odometer reset button located on the instrument cluster. While holding the button, turn the ignition off and then back on, continuing to hold the button until the display changes from miles to kilometers. Release the button, and the speedometer should now reflect kilometers.
